With an average nursing salary range of approximately $75,000 to $85,000 annually—surpassing the Virginia state average of about $72,000 and the national median of $69,000, according to the latest BLS data—this city beckons nursing professionals seeking rewarding opportunities. The demand for nursing professionals in Newington is projected to remain strong, with an estimated need for around 300 new nurses over the next three to five years, spurred by local population growth and healthcare facility expansions. Approximately 1,500 nurses are currently employed within our city, and the rise of facilities offering per diem positions adds another layer of opportunity, likely accounting for around 15% of the nursing jobs in the area. In considering travel nursing, Newington has its moments—particularly during peak flu season—but overall, it’s not a primary hotspot compared to nearby cities like Alexandria or Arlington, where seasonal healthcare demands arise more noticeably. With major employers ranging from Inova Health System to various outpatient clinics, our nursing professionals enjoy a variety of settings that cater to diverse specialties. In juxtaposition with Alexandria, where salaries may be slightly higher owing to the urban rush, Newington offers a more tranquil pace of life, potentially leading to longer tenures for nursing staff.
Healthcare infrastructure here is robust, with several hospitals and community clinics, including Inova Mount Vernon Hospital and other urgent care facilities, which actively seek nurses in specialties like geriatrics and pediatrics.
